Understanding Weeping Tiles: Their Role in Effective Water Management

In South Vancouver, weeping tiles are sophisticated drainage systems designed to regulate groundwater levels and prevent water accumulation around the foundation of buildings. These systems are constructed from a series of perforated pipes that are meticulously laid underground to facilitate the efficient diversion of excess water away from your property. This process is not merely beneficial but essential in protecting your home from various forms of water-related damage. The key advantages of utilizing weeping tiles are multifaceted and include:
- Moisture Control: These systems effectively manage excessive moisture levels surrounding foundations, thereby significantly reducing the risk of serious water damage.
- Flood Prevention: By redirecting water away from critical areas, weeping tiles greatly diminish the likelihood of experiencing basement flooding.
- Structural Protection: They are vital in maintaining the structural integrity of your building’s foundation, ensuring longevity and stability.
- Increased Property Value: An effective drainage system can enhance your property’s market value, making it more appealing to potential buyers.
- Energy Efficiency: By maintaining stable indoor temperatures, weeping tiles can lead to lower energy costs.

Effective Steps for Installing Weeping Tiles

The process of installing weeping tiles is intricate and requires professional expertise to ensure its success. Initially, the area around the foundation must be excavated to expose the perimeter. Once the area is accessible, perforated pipes are strategically placed to capture and redirect excess water away from the foundation. After the pipes are positioned, the trench is backfilled with gravel to improve drainage efficiency. This layered approach ensures that the system effectively manages groundwater, thereby preventing future water-related challenges. Proper installation is crucial to maximizing the effectiveness and longevity of any weeping tile system.

Recent Innovations Transforming Weeping Tile Technology

The field of weeping tile technology has seen significant advancements that greatly improve both performance and efficiency. A key innovation is the introduction of geotextile socks that encase the pipes to enhance filtration and prevent soil intrusion. This advancement helps to maintain clear drainage pathways, thereby minimizing the risk of clogs. Additionally, smart sensors are increasingly being utilized in the industry, capable of providing real-time monitoring of water levels and overall system performance. These technological advancements not only optimize drainage capabilities but also allow for proactive maintenance, enabling homeowners to manage their properties effectively without unexpected failures.

The Step-by-Step Process of Installing Weeping Tiles
The installation of weeping tiles follows a systematic and detailed procedure that requires skilled professionals to achieve optimal results. The process begins with excavating the area surrounding the foundation to reach the footing. After excavation, perforated pipes are strategically placed in a trench to collect and redirect water away from the foundation. This step is critical; the orientation and depth of the pipes must be carefully considered to accommodate the specific soil type and drainage requirements. Once the pipes are correctly positioned, the trench is backfilled with clean gravel to facilitate proper drainage and filtration. The successful execution of this process is essential for the long-term functionality of the weeping tile system.

Common Challenges with Weeping Tiles and Their Solutions
Though weeping tiles are efficient, they can face common challenges such as clogs, root intrusion, and sediment buildup. Clogs can occur due to debris entering the system, leading to water backup. Regular cleaning is crucial to effectively mitigate this issue. Additionally, root intrusion can compromise the integrity of weeping tiles, so implementing root barriers during installation is a proactive measure to avoid future complications. Homeowners are encouraged to remain vigilant in monitoring their systems, addressing minor issues before they escalate into significant problems, thus ensuring the ongoing effectiveness of their drainage solutions.
